Verlincha Ann Peters Potter, of Forest, formerly of Worthington, Ohio, died on Thursday, April 11, 2013 of Alzheimer’s disease.

Ann was the wife of the late John Willard “Bill” Potter. She is survived by her two daughters, Elizabeth Potter Stulz and her husband, Dexter, of Davidson, NC and Mary Potter Young and her husband, Lee, of Smyrna, Tennessee. Ann is also survived by four grandchildren, seven great grandchildren and many friends and blended family members.

Ann was born in Jackson, Ohio on December 3, 1918. She was the founder of Laura’s Harmonettes, a popular singing group in the 1930’s. She worked for the Ohio Fuel Gas Company in Jackson and was the Financial Secretary-Treasurer of the Worthington Presbyterian Church for many years. She was an avid fan of the Ohio State Buckeyes.

She will be remembered for her beautiful singing ability, her happy, energetic disposition and her most engaging smile.
